Position overview:SEUK Back Office team perform time critical support for Trading, Commercial and wider Finance operations.

Reporting to the Back-office Manager and will provide accurate and timely reporting to facilitate the validation of all Back office related settlement activities.

On a regular basis, you and the team will liaise with several different external counterparties across the Power and Gas, including National Grid, Elexon as well as regulatory bodies.

The Back-Office team sit within the finance function with the Back-Office Manager reporting into the CFO.

Key Roles And Responsibilities: * Lead and perform daily, weekly and monthly Back Office settlement tasks by working closely with both internal commercial/trading teams and external customers and suppliers.

* Lead and perform all time critical invoicing tasks and proactively resolve outstanding netting and invoicing issues respecting the appropriate escalation processes.

* Lead and provide essential support for the gas shipping, power supply and ancillary services portfolios.

* Liaise with external counterparties and network operators to reconcile trades, meter data and flows.

* Liaise with National Grid by raising queries and disputes where required.

* Report month end accruals to assist the Finance team with the month end close reporting.

* Assist the team in submitting and ensuring we are compliant with regulatory reporting as advised by the compliance team.

* Competently use external trading and invoicing systems whilst continually improving team processes.

* Ensure team processes and procedures are constantly reviewed, documented and updated.

* Risk control and compliance duties are performed diligently to avoid financial exposure.

* Support the training and development of other settlement analysts.

Be the teams SME for any settlement disputes and internal change projects.
